在使用设计模式时,可以在多大程度上防止修改现有代码?
作者:Synchro 提问时间:4/26/2015
我正在学校上一门设计模式课,并通读了《Head First Design Patterns》的一些章节。我想知道的是,设计模式在多大程度上可以防止重写现有代码。 让我们以类和类为例。我在以下代码中:...
模 问答列表
作者:Synchro 提问时间:4/26/2015
我正在学校上一门设计模式课,并通读了《Head First Design Patterns》的一些章节。我想知道的是,设计模式在多大程度上可以防止重写现有代码。 让我们以类和类为例。我在以下代码中:...
作者:user3684314 提问时间:8/8/2016
从本质上讲,我的应用程序中有平面页,但我想避免在平面页表中创建整个内容(html 相当长)。 此外,我需要访问此内容中的其他模型。但是,由于简单页面需要而其他视图(中的视图)需要,因此我似乎只能使用...
作者:cheshirekow 提问时间:8/7/2009
考虑: template <typename T> class Base { public: static const bool ZEROFILL = true; static const b...
作者: 提问时间:7/22/2016
我正在使用 Rails 4.2.4。如何在模块中定义帮助程序(私有)方法?我有这个模块 module WebpageHelper def get_url(url) content = get_...
作者:ChrisU 提问时间:4/14/2014
我在 64 位窗口的 2012 笔记本电脑上使用 Visual Studio 7 Premium。我想导出模板,但在窗体中单击“完成”时出现以下错误:export template Template...
作者:Resurrection 提问时间:12/7/2016
我在此类中遇到了一个奇怪的未解决的外部符号错误。我有一个基于 Qt 的 C++ 库,其中是 或 的别名。LIBDATASHARED_EXPORT__declspec(dllexport)__decls...
作者:MiniW 提问时间:7/14/2016
我有一个简单地列出我数据库中所有销售人员的。 我想在网格中显示结果(想象一个 Web 界面),以便用户可以显示或隐藏任何字段、对列进行排序以及使用分页。SalesmanRepository 假设我有...
作者:Bruno Laturner 提问时间:5/3/2016
我正在尝试更改 Intellij IDEA Community 2016.1 中的默认标头 /** * Created by ${USER} on ${DATE}. */ 让日期变量打印 I...
作者:sbi 提问时间:10/23/2013
我有一堆有名字的类型。(它们具有更多功能,但出于讨论的目的,仅名称相关。这些类型及其名称是在编译时使用宏设置的: #define DEFINE_FOO(Foo_) \ struct Foo_ : ...
作者:petergx 提问时间:1/21/2017
大家,我在这里的第一篇帖子,如果我的风格惹恼了你,请让我知道我正在寻找学习如何在这里发帖。我希望有人可以帮助我解决这个错误LNK2019 我有两个源文件,战舰.cpp和测试器.cpp, 该函数位于 ...